The graph of y = -5x + 1

Respuesta :

itmye84 itmye84
  • 19-11-2018

y = -5x + 1

[y = mx + b     "m" is the slope, "b" is the y-intercept (the y value when x = 0)]

So your slope is -5, and your y-intercept is 1 or (0,1)


[tex]Slope = \frac{rise}{run}[/tex]

Rise is the number of units you go up(+) or down(-).

Run is the number of units you go to the right.


Since your slope is -5 or [tex]\frac{-5}{1}[/tex], you go down 5 units, and to the right 1 unit.
